Sadržaj:
Video: Upravljanje svjetlom IC prijemnika: 4 koraka
2025 Autor: John Day | [email protected]. Zadnja izmjena: 2025-01-13 06:57
Ako tek počinjete učiti koristiti IC prijemnik i shvaćate kako komponenta radi, ovo je savršen projekt za početak! Prije nego što uđete u ovaj projekt, provjerite jeste li preuzeli biblioteku IC prijemnika koja se nalazi u odjeljku Alati << Upravljanje bibliotekama.
Supplies
- 3 LED boje različite boje
- IC prijemnik
- Daljinski (TV daljinski bi radio)
- Džemper žice
- 3 1K otpornika
- Breadboard
Korak 1: Korak 1: Primite HEX kod
Ovisno o tome koji se daljinski upravljač koristi, HEX kodovi za svaki daljinski upravljač su različiti. Da bi IC prijemnik prepoznao pritisnute daljinske upravljače, HEX kodovi moraju biti identificirani i pohranjeni u okviru koda.
Evo koda za primanje HEX koda za svaku kontrolu. Želite snimiti 5 tipki s daljinskog upravljača, uključujući tipke OFF i ON.
#include
const int RECV_PIN = 7;
IRrecv unrecv (RECV_PIN); decode_results rezultati;
void setup () {
Serial.begin (9600); unrecv.enableIRIn (); unrecv.blink13 (istina); }
void loop () {{100} {101}
if (unrecv.decode (& rezultati)) {
Serial.println (results.value, HEX);
unrecv.resume (); }}
Korak 2: Korak 2: Postavite IC prijemnik
Sada je vrijeme za postavljanje komponenti na ploču. Počnite sastavljanjem IC prijemnika.
Na IR prijemniku se nalaze 3 noge. Noga krajnje desno je VCC (snaga), noga krajnje lijevo ako je OUT (povežite se sa iglom), a srednja noga je za GND.
- Spojite VCC na razvodnik za napajanje na matičnoj ploči
- Spojite OUT pin na 11 na Arduinu
- Spojite GND iglu na uzemljenu šinu na ploči
Korak 3: Korak 3: Povežite LED diode
- Spojite kratku nogu svih LED dioda na otpornik od 1 K ohma koji se zatim spaja na napajanje
- Spojite dugu nogu plave LED diode na pin 5 na Arduinu
- Spojite dugu nogu crvene LED diode na pin 3 na Arduinu
- Spojite dugu nogu zelene LED diode na pin 6 na Arduinu
Korak 4: Korak 4: Kôd
Evo koda:
Svakako promijenite HEX kod svake tipke na označeni HEX kod za daljinski upravljač koji se koristi.